Sustainable Landscaping Practices

In recent years, sustainable landscaping has gained popularity in Stanmore. This approach focuses on creating eco-friendly outdoor spaces that minimize environmental impact.
Key practices include using native plants that require less water and maintenance, implementing rainwater harvesting systems, and reducing chemical use by opting for organic fertilizers and pest control methods.
By embracing sustainability, landscaping not only benefits the environment but also promotes long-term health and beauty of your garden. It ensures that your outdoor space remains vibrant and resilient against pests, diseases, and changing weather conditions.

Local Plants That Thrive in Stanmore
Choosing the right plants is crucial for a thriving landscape in Stanmore. Native and well-adapted plants require less maintenance and are more resilient to local pests and weather conditions. Some popular choices include:
- Australian Native Flowering Plants: Such as Grevilleas, Kangaroo Paws, and Bottlebrushes.
- Eucalyptus Trees: Providing shade and aromatic foliage.
- Succulents: Ideal for low-water areas and adding texture to gardens.
- Grasses and Groundcovers: Like Kangaroo Grass and Dichondra, perfect for covering large areas.
- Seasonal Annuals: Offering vibrant colors during different times of the year.
Incorporating these plants ensures a sustainable and visually appealing landscape that thrives with minimal intervention.

Seasonal Landscaping Tips
Maintaining a beautiful landscape requires attention throughout the year. Here are some seasonal tips to keep your Stanmore garden in top shape:
- Spring: Focus on planting new flowers, cleaning up debris, and preparing soil for growth.
- Summer: Ensure consistent watering, manage pests, and prune overgrown plants.
- Autumn: Rake fallen leaves, plant bulbs for spring blooms, and prepare plants for winter.
- Winter: Protect vulnerable plants, plan next year’s landscape, and perform necessary repairs on hardscape elements.
Adhering to these tips can enhance the longevity and beauty of your landscape, ensuring it remains vibrant and healthy throughout the year.
